CI note: the nightly inventory reconciliation job for Stockbarrel has been failing intermittently on the ledger-diff stage. Root cause appears to be the warehouse snapshot landing a few seconds after the job starts, so the diff compares against yesterday's counts and flags thousands of phantom mismatches. I've added a readiness gate that waits for the snapshot marker before diffing. Please review the retry semantics carefully — a double-run would duplicate adjustment entries. The failing pipeline build is identified below.

trace token, yahof-yadup: htk21_3e52fc440779ed8614351

#
# These bounds exist because user-submitted documents on Bramleyhub can be
# pathological: deeply nested blockquotes, enormous tables, and reference
# loops. The renderer walks the AST once and aborts early when any limit
# is exceeded, returning a truncation notice rather than timing out.
# Raising a limit requires re-running the adversarial corpus in
# tests/fixtures/hostile — several past incidents came from "harmless"
# bumps here. The pipeline currently enforces the following limits:

tuning table, yahap-hahip:
BUDGETS = {
    "praiel": 88,
    "quenox": 61,
    "nordor": 332,
    "gorix": 835,
    "ruswyn": 186,
}

**Onboarding: Catalog cache invalidation (Tradewick)**

The product catalog in Tradewick is cached per-region with a 15-minute TTL. Most stale-price tickets resolve themselves once the TTL expires, so check the timestamp before escalating. For urgent fixes, support can trigger a manual purge through the cachectl utility, which flushes the affected SKU keys across all regions. The utility authenticates against the purge endpoint using a token stored in the local environment file. Before running it, add this line:

secret setting of kagup-haweg: RELAY_SECRET20=79282600b75847005433

## Releases

Heads up, reviewer: Datefolly handles all locale-aware date formatting for the Pinwheel suite, and releases go out weekly. The big gotcha is that locale data bundles ship separately from the core library — if someone bumps the CLDR-style tables without bumping the core version, you'll get mixed formats (think day-month swaps for our Karvath users). Always check both versions match in the release manifest. Every release tarball is signed before upload, and you can verify it with the key below.

signing key of bajop-hahag = bky13_yLSJStjSXhzxg